Pros

- Can be as remote as you like. Ideally, they want you in three days per week if you live nearby, or once per month if you live more than 50 miles away - TGIF - The last Friday of every month is a half day - Subsidised travel to the Cambridge office and accommodation nearby - Free drinks and snacks in the office - Regular social events and quarterly sparks - Pay is not bad - Stock options - Smart and friendly coworkers

Cons

- Very few options for career progression - No bonuses. Annual pay rises are mediocre - They may move you around different teams as they like without consulting you and expect you to just go along with it - Very understaffed for their current goals and workload. End of year often gets very crunchy with lots of overtime - Made me redundant based on internal competency results from the previous year without any chance for a reassessment - Vague performance goals and moving the goalposts
